Agilent Technologies Inc (A) (Q3 2026) Earnings Call Highlights: Strong Core Growth

Agilent Technologies reported Q3 2026 earnings, raising guidance but noting a slowdown in core growth to 5.2%-6.2% in Q4. Diagnostics grew 6%, below expectations, while China grew 9%, driven by pharma and biotech. The company faces inflationary pressures but expects mid-teens growth in specialty CDMO. Management reaffirmed a $1 billion reshoring opportunity by 2030. Margins are expected to expand over 100 basis points ex-tariff refunds.

Agilent earnings analysis: questions answered and next catalysts

Agilent reported FY2026 Q3 earnings with EPS of $1.62 (8.7% above consensus) and revenue of $1.88B (2.2% above estimates). This marks the third consecutive quarter of EPS acceleration, with revenue growth of 6.7% in FY2025. However, gross margins slipped to 52.4% and free cash flow declined to $1.15B. The stock trades at 30.9x trailing P/E, with a fair-value estimate of $145.64, suggesting a 7.6% overvaluation.

Agilent Q3 earnings beat sends shares to 20-day high

Agilent Technologies reported Q3 revenue of $1.88bn, beating guidance and lifting shares to a 20-day high. Operating margin was 27.2%, with EPS of $1.56. Pharma revenue rose 12%, and China sales grew 9%. The company raised its full-year revenue growth outlook to 5.8% to 6%.
